Preview: Rayo Vallecano vs. Atletico Madrid

Rayo Vallecano vs. Atletico Madrid

Atletico Madrid will extend their unbeaten run to 12 matches if they avoid defeat at Rayo Vallecano on Sunday evening.

Los Rojiblancos missed the opportunity to go top of La Liga last weekend when they could only muster a draw at home against Sevilla, which means that they sit second on goal difference behind Barcelona.

Vallecano remain in the relegation zone after their 2-0 defeat at Elche last week, which was their fourth defeat in their last six outings.

The visitors come into the match off the back of their narrow success over Athletic Bilbao in the first leg of their Copa del Rey quarter-final on Thursday.

Vallecano midfielder Raul Baena will miss out following his red card against Elche, while Adrian will also be absent as he serves a one-match suspension.

Atletico coach Diego Simeone will be without the injured Mario Suarez, while fellow midfielder Tiago is a doubt due to a knock. David Villa could return to the starting XI after being named among the substitutes in the Copa del Rey.
